Bulgari to open London hotel
The New Bond Street store of Bulgari has confirmed that the Italian luxury good group will be opening a hotel in London, next year.
Although, the spokesperson for the company would not provide details, the hotel is set to open on the site of the former Normandie Hotel in Knightsbridge.
It will have 78 bedrooms, a restaurant, swimming pool and five apartments. Bulgari Hotels & Resorts already operates hotels in Milan and Bali, and a restaurant, café and chocolate shop in Tokyo.
Italian designer Antonio Citterio, who was responsible for the look of Hotel Bulgari in Milan, is expected to design the interior of the London property.
